    Abstract: A liquid-cooling heat dissipation device includes a water-cooling module, a water-tank module, a power module, a first and a second water-cooling radiators. The water-cooling module includes a base, a plate, an isolating structure and a heat-conducting unit. The isolating structure connects between the base and the plate. The plate, the isolating structure and the base define a first chamber. The isolating structure and the plate define a second and a third chambers. The first, the second and the third chambers are isolated from each other. The heat-conducting unit is partially located within the first chamber and partially exposed from the base. The first and the second water-cooling radiators connect to the plate and communicate between the water-cooling module and the water-tank module. The power module drives a medium to flow between the water-cooling module and the water-tank module through the first and the second water-cooling radiators.

    Abstract: A liquid cooling head includes a chassis, an inlet channel, a thermally-conducting structure, a liquid gathering structure, a drain channel and a pump set. The chassis includes a lower chamber and an upper chamber communicated with the lower chamber through a connection opening. The inlet channel is disposed on one side of the chassis, and communicated with the upper chamber for radiating the heat of the working fluid away. The thermally-conducting structure is disposed in the lower chamber for gathering the working fluid passed through the thermally-conducting structure. The drain channel is disposed on one side of the chassis to be communicated with the lower chamber. The pump set for pushing the working fluid in the lower chamber to discharge the working fluid outwards from the drain channel.

    Abstract: A liquid cooling head device includes a base, a cover covering the base, an inlet portion disposed on the base, an outlet portion formed on the cover, and a fluid pump having a housing and a fan blade. The base includes a diversion channel, an opening and a first chamber connected to the diversion channel and the opening. A second chamber is formed between the cover and the base, and connected to the first chamber through the opening. The inlet portion is connected to the first chamber through the diversion channel. The housing covers one surface of the cover, so that a third chamber is collectively defined by the housing and the cover, and connected with the second chamber and the outlet portion. The fan blade is located in the third chamber, and the diversion channel is located between the fan blade and the first chamber.

    Abstract: A cold plate is provided and includes: a housing disposed with a chamber; a base combined with the housing to form a working space separated from the chamber but connected with the chamber through an interconnecting structure to allow a working medium to flow within the chamber and the working space; a heat transfer structure disposed on the inner side of the base; and a pump disposed within the working space to drive the working medium in the working space. As such, the cold plate can provide better heat dissipation performance.

    Abstract: A leakage detection system is provided and includes a substrate provided between a first element and a second element, and at least one sensing unit provided on the substrate to generate an electrical signal when coming into contact with a leakage liquid. As such, warnings can be provided when coming into contact with the leakage liquid to avoid significant loss of assets.
